Dream Work

书名:Dream Work

作者:Mary Oliver


Afterward

I found under my left shoulder

the most curious wound.

As though I had leaned against

some whirring thing,

it bleeds secretly.

Nobody knows its name.

Afterward,

for a reason more right than rational,

I thought of that fat German

in his ill-fitting overcoat

in the woods near Vienna, realizing

that the birds were going farther and farther away, and

no matter how fast he walked

he couldn’t keep up.

How does any of us live in this world?

One thing compensates for another, I suppose.

Sometimes what’s wrong does not hurt at all, but rather

shines like a new moon.
